Oracle's Cloud Expansion via AWS: 3 Key Reasons to Hold the Stock Now
ZACKS· 2025-07-09 17:06
Core Insights - Oracle Corporation has reached a pivotal moment with the launch of Oracle Database@AWS, establishing itself as a key player in bridging traditional enterprise computing and AI-driven cloud infrastructure [1][4] - The stock has increased by 43% year-to-date, reflecting successful execution of its cloud transformation strategy, with a forward P/E ratio of 17.7x amid high growth expectations [1] Financial Performance - In Q4 2025, Oracle reported total revenues of $15.9 billion, an 11% year-over-year increase, with cloud infrastructure revenue growth accelerating to 52% [2][9] - The company raised its fiscal 2026 guidance, projecting revenues exceeding $67 billion (16% growth) and cloud infrastructure growth surpassing 70% [2][8] - Oracle's remaining performance obligations (RPO) backlog stands at $138 billion, providing significant revenue visibility [2][10] Strategic Developments - The Oracle Database@AWS launch is a strategic completion of Oracle's "infrastructure anywhere" vision, allowing for native Oracle database services within AWS data centers [4] - Key differentiators include zero-ETL integration capabilities and Oracle Database 23ai with AI Vector Search, enhancing customer experience [5] - The partnership with AWS completes Oracle's coverage across all major cloud providers, addressing the trend of enterprises using multiple cloud services [6] Growth Drivers - Oracle's cloud services revenues reached $6.7 billion in Q4 2025, up 27% year-over-year, with cloud infrastructure revenues at $3.0 billion [7] - The company anticipates cloud infrastructure growth exceeding 70% in fiscal 2026, indicating strong demand for its services [8] - Oracle's infrastructure expansion includes 47 new data centers under construction, reflecting high customer demand for cloud capacity [13] Competitive Positioning - Oracle's strategic focus on AI infrastructure positions it as a critical enabler for enterprise AI adoption, highlighted by a $30 billion annual cloud deal with OpenAI [11] - The introduction of over 300 new AI-focused features in Oracle Database 23ai allows for running AI workloads alongside traditional database operations [12] - Oracle's premium valuation is reflected in its three-year EV/EBITDA multiple of 28.93x, above the industry average of 20.12x [14] Market Performance - Oracle shares have gained 40.4% year-to-date, outperforming the Zacks Computer and Technology sector's growth of 7% [17] - The company is viewed as a compelling long-term investment opportunity for those seeking exposure to AI infrastructure and enterprise cloud transformation [19]
DELL Moves Above 50 and 200-Day SMAs: Is the Stock a Smart Buy Now?
ZACKS· 2025-07-09 16:55
Core Insights - Dell Technologies (DELL) is showing strong upward momentum, trading above its 200-day and 50-day simple moving averages, indicating price stability and a long-term bullish trend [1][4] - The stock has gained 8% year-to-date, outperforming the broader Zacks Computer and Technology sector, which increased by 7%, while the Zacks Computer - Micro Computers industry declined by 15.6% [5][9] - Strong demand for AI servers and cloud offerings has driven significant revenue growth, with ISG revenue increasing by 12% year-over-year [9][13] Financial Performance - DELL expects Q2 FY26 revenue between $28.5 billion and $29.5 billion, indicating solid double-digit growth [9][18] - Non-GAAP earnings are projected at $2.25 per share, reflecting a 15% growth at the mid-point [19] - The Zacks Consensus Estimate for Q2 FY26 revenues is $29.14 billion, suggesting a year-over-year growth of 16.45% [18] Market Position - DELL's shares are considered undervalued, with a forward 12-month price-to-sales ratio of 0.79X compared to the sector's 6.58X [20] - The company has a Zacks Rank 1 (Strong Buy) and a Growth Score of B, indicating a favorable investment opportunity [23] Strategic Developments - DELL's expanding portfolio includes high-demand AI-optimized servers, contributing to a $12.1 billion increase in orders in the fiscal first quarter of 2026 [11][10] - The company is enhancing its cloud computing footprint through its APEX platform, which provides multi-cloud solutions and advanced AI infrastructure [12][13] - Partnerships with companies like Lowe's and Worley are enhancing DELL's capabilities in AI and cloud services [15][16][17]
